Karnataka Election result will be announced on May 15, 2018.

The state has 224 seats.New Delhi:  Karnataka goes to polls on May 12 in all 224 constituencies.

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) and Janta Dal (S) - JD (S), along with their allies, will take on the incumbent Indian National Congress.

Aam Aadmi Party will also make its debut in the state.

56,696 polling stations will be set-up for Karnataka assembly elections 2018 and the results will be announced on May 15.
